Kohl's reduces corporate staff by 10%

  • Kohl's is cutting approximately 10% of roles at its corporate offices, as confirmed by a spokesperson on January 28.
  • The company plans to close 27 underperforming stores by April, which are part of its 1,150 store base.
  • The spokesperson stated that the cuts aim to support Kohl's ongoing actions to increase efficiencies and improve profitability.
  • MSOE Associate Professor Michael Payne commented on the economic period affecting retail, stating that the retail environment has become less relevant in consumer shopping behavior.
